Output 103d24ed640d3f0dc4dab5d0527c23e52ee24cdbd91f6bbcd5388222e1bf85f2:0

value
1544368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af9549ca7c39c6f40f8720b3af2ad9bc4041689c OP_EQUAL
address
3HhR1qrwyDY1wDHYTHWV38Gnsd8S1LdfGF
transaction
103d24ed640d3f0dc4dab5d0527c23e52ee24cdbd91f6bbcd5388222e1bf85f2
spent
true